About Restaurant Brands International Inc.

Restaurant Brands International Inc. (RBI) is a Canadian multinational fast food holding company. RBI was formed in 2014 as a result of a merger between American fast food restaurant chain Burger King and Canadian coffee shop and restaurant chain Tim Hortons, and expanded in 2017 with the acquisition of American fast food chain Popeyes Louisiana Kitchen. RBI is one of the world's largest fast food restaurant companies with over 27,000 locations in more than 100 countries. The company's brands include Burger King, Tim Hortons, and Popeyes. RBI is headquartered in Oakville, Ontario, Canada.
